The American Psychological Association (APA) suggested in 1993, that the most prevalent mental health problem and significant public health concern is depression. Epidemiological studies had found that ten to twenty percent of community-dwelling elders report clinically depressive symptomatology. Would you think that married couples report lower depressive symptoms than older couples on average? The answer is yes. The results of the statistics show it. Let's look at the facts. Much of the reason why married couples have depressive symptoms has to do with the fact that most couples have a source of support, identity, and gratification. Support is highly essential for one's psychological well-being. However, if one spouse is depressed, the other spouse's risk increases as well. The results found that husbands' and wives' depressive symptoms were moderately correlated, gender and race, and their interaction predicted depressive symptoms, and both individual-level and couple level characteristics were significant covariates. There is a clear difference in marital rates by gender and race with mid-life and older adults.

Gender and race are both associated with various depressive symptomatologies. There were interesting findings. Women are more likely to be depressed than men. Marriage is found to be less beneficial to women, and men are more likely to be married than women. In 1996, fifty-four percent of people sixty-five years and older were living with a spouse. With African Americans, it was thirty-four percent, and with Hispanics it is forty-eight percent. Though, these differences by gender and race are difficult to disentangle from confounding factors like income, health, education, and marital status.
